使用AJAX加载页面后立即加载不重要的数据有助于加快网页加载速度吗?
我网页上的某些模块并不重要,所以我使用的基本上是等待基本网页加载,然后使用以下方式加载其余模块:
<script>
$(document).ready(function() {
/* jQuery $.post statement to load data into specific divs */
});
</script>
这有助于加载性能还是实际阻碍性能?如果我没记错的话,Facebook会做这样的事情,但我并不确定如何(但我确信他们的系统更加精细和令人印象深刻)
答案 0 :(得分:0)
它只会真的有用;
a)你的网页非常非常大,有很多图片等。
b)由于其他依赖性,您的代码背后效率低或缓慢b)如果后期加载最终有助于整体用户体验。
在最后一点上,用户体验可能是加载时间,或者当他们以平滑,快速和无缝的方式选择加载数据时。
无论如何,这是我的2美分答案 1 :(得分:0)
希望它能帮助您澄清一些问题。